Types of Heating Controllers for Efficient Climate Control

There are various types of heating controllers available on the market, each designed to cater to different heating systems. Programmable thermostats allow users to set specific heating schedules, ensuring that energy is used only when needed. Smart thermostats, on the other hand, integrate with mobile apps, enabling remote temperature control. Wireless heating controllers offer flexibility, eliminating the need for extensive wiring and installation work. Zone heating controllers enable users to regulate temperatures in different areas of a home independently, maximizing efficiency. Choosing the right heating controller depends on the specific needs of the household and the type of heating system installed.

Features to Look for in an Advanced Heating Controller

When selecting a heating controller, it is important to consider key features that enhance functionality and ease of use. Wi-Fi connectivity allows remote control via smartphone apps, providing users with flexibility and convenience. Learning capabilities enable controllers to adapt to heating habits, optimizing temperature settings automatically. Integration with smart home devices, such as voice assistants and sensors, enhances automation and overall efficiency. Multi-zone control is another valuable feature, allowing users to manage heating levels in different parts of a home. By choosing a heating controller with these advanced features, homeowners can enjoy seamless temperature regulation and improved energy savings.

Installation and Maintenance of Heating Controllers

Installing a heating controller is a straightforward process, but it requires careful planning to ensure optimal performance. Wireless heating controllers are the easiest to install since they do not require extensive wiring. For wired controllers, professional installation may be necessary to integrate them with existing heating systems. Regular maintenance is essential to keep heating controllers functioning correctly. This includes software updates, sensor calibration, and battery replacements when needed. Ensuring proper placement of sensors and controllers also helps maintain accuracy in temperature regulation. By following best practices for installation and maintenance, users can maximize the efficiency and lifespan of their heating controllers.
